ETMs around the world

Although not always involving exactly the same structure and processes, ETM are prominent in river-dominated estuaries around the world. The scientific literature describes ETM in the Hudson River estuary and Chesapeake Bay, and the Tamar (United Kingdom), Garonde (France) and Weser (Germany) in Europe. We hope that comparison of our CRETM-LMER results from the Columbia River estuary with other estuaries with ETM, even though of different scales and types, will contribute significantly to understanding global variability in estuarine ecosystems and predicting their response to both natural (e.g., climate) change and that caused by man.
